The theatrical release was heavily edited to fit a shorter runtime, resulting in a choppy plot and missing context. The restores roughly 30 minutes of footage. This extra time adds vital character development for Clark Kent/Superman, explains the Africa storyline more clearly, and makes the conflict between Batman and Superman feel much more earned.

The introduction of Lex Luthor (played by Jesse Eisenberg) adds a layer of complexity to the narrative, blurring the lines between heroism and villainy. Lex's character represents the cunning and ruthless nature of humanity, willing to exploit any means to achieve power. His master plan to pit Superman and Batman against each other serves as a catalyst for the film's climax.
